    The RTC Registered nurse is responsible for applying clinical nursing knowledge and skills to promote the safety and comfort of patients and families according to legal, organizational, and professional standards. This position will collaborate with the interdisciplinary team to provide exceptional care to RTC patients through education, nursing assessment, and administration of medication. The RTC Registered Nurse assesses physiological and psychosocial needs, implements nursing interventions, and communicates patient concerns to the healthcare team.

    Required Qualifications:

    • Bachelor's degree in nursing
    • Valid and current Texas RN license
    • BLS through American Heart Association
    • 5+ years RN experience
    • 2+ years ICU and Emergency Department

    • Completion annually of 10 CEU's related to Emergency Care
    • Able to use equipment and related supplies for selected patient population and for CPR, o

      xygen administration, and intravenous therapy

    • Basic Computer Skills
    • Experience with EMRs

    Preferred Qualifications:

    • Clear communication skills both verbal and written
